摘要:精确的追踪太阳移动的位置可以极大的提高太阳能的利用率。因此,可以使更小体积的采热管不断受热,以此来节约材料,减小安装空间。
本设计的双轴太阳跟踪装置,以视日运行轨迹为一级跟踪,用光电跟踪方式进行二级跟踪,实现两级精确跟踪,即基于双轴的光电跟踪。光电跟踪是通过光敏传感器来收集太阳与电池板的位置所偏离的信号与光强信号,并反馈给数字处理器与控制器,经受系统内部处理后,发出驱动信号,通过驱动电路装置来控制电机轴的转动,调整其角度。本设计主要采取光敏电阻来设计光强检测电路,STC12C5A60S2单片机控制步进电机的驱动装置以此达成控制步进电机的转动来组成跟踪装置,并根据设计的软件流程来编写程序,从而实现对太阳的主动追踪。
关键词 太阳能热水器;单片机;步进电机;追踪
目录
摘要
Abstract
1 绪论-1
1.1 课题背景-1
1.1.1 能源发展的现状-1
1.1.2 太阳能发展的前景-1
1.1.3 太阳能热水器发展的现状-2
1.2 研究的目的及意义-2
1.2.1 研究的目的-2
1.2.2 研究的意义-2
1.3 本章小结-2
2 太阳能热水器跟踪系统的设计及方案-3
2.1 跟踪控制器-3
2.1.1 光电传感式跟踪控制-3
2.1.2 视日轨迹跟踪控制-3
2.1.3 压差式跟踪控制-4
2.2 跟踪控制系统的总体设计-4
2.2.1 跟踪系统的原理-4
2.3 机械部分的设计-5
2.3.1 机械传动机构的设计-5
2.3.3 驱动电机的选择-6
2.4 本章小结-6
3 系统硬件部分的设计-7
3.1 硬件的总体设计-7
3.2 单片机控制电路的设计-7
3.2.1 STC12C5A60S2单片机简介-7
3.2.2 单片机最小系统电路设计-8
3.2.3 复位电路-8
3.2.4 时钟电路-9
3.3 光电检测电路的设计-9
3.3.1 光电检测原理-9
3.3.2 光敏传感器及元件-10
3.4 液晶显示电路设计-11
3.4.1 LCD1602芯片简介-11
3.4.2 液晶显示电路设计-11
3.5 步进电机驱动器电路的设计-12
3.5.1 ULN2003芯片的介绍-12
3.5.2 驱动电路原理及电路图-12
3.6 本章小结-13
4 软件设计-14
4.1 开发环境简介-14
4.2 软件总体设计-14
4.3 光照强度信号采集程序设计-16
4.4 液晶显示程序设计-16
4.5 步进电机软件程序设计-17
4.6 本章小结-18
5 系统调试与技术指标-19
5.1 调试-19
5.1.1 硬件调试-19
5.1.2 软件调试-20
5.2 技术指标-20
5.3 本章小结-21
结论-22
致谢-23
参考文献-24
附录-25